Hi!
I've converted some epub files to kfx using Calibre on Windows (with Kindle Previewer 3), so I can read them natively on my Kindle (it is without using KOReader) and they work, but: 1 - time left in chapter. It's totally wrong, eg. it says time left in book 5h 20min and time left in chapter is almost always the same (while there are many chapters left and that value should be different). It recognizes "chapters" correctly if that matters - I mean I can go see "book contents" and select through 1-20 different chapters and their names. 2 - pages. In my Calibre application I've added count pages plugin and it's downloading pages from goodreads, then they are displayed in the custom "pages" column. When I was uploading them as epubs and reading using KOReader pages were correct and now they are different. What I did when converting was epub input kfx output (I have KFX INPUT and KFX OUTPUT plugins installed too) and I checked under kfx output tab "create approximate page numbers" and here are 2 options. Either "(auto)" or "#pages" and both of them provide the wrong output (or at least I think so?) And the last question is about my Kindle device in general. When I change page there is a "flickering/flashing" of the FIRST WORD ONLY at each page. It doesn't happen all the time, but it does it often. For example I can read 5 pages and that first word on every page will "flicker" about 3-5 times (very fast) and then for the next 10 pages I won't have that issue, but then again it happens. It's very annoying and I weren't able to find any information about that problem online, so maybe it's a faulty device? |
